What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Managua to Washington, D.C.?

The average price of all round-trip flights from Managua to Washington, D.C. cl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.

For Managua to Washington, D.C., Monday is the cheapest day to fly on average and Friday is the most expensive. Flying from Washington, D.C. back to Managua, the best deals are generally found on Wednesday, with Thursday being the most expensive.

What is the cheapest month to fly from Managua to Washington, D.C.?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Managua to Washington, D.C., remov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Managua to Washington, D.C. is December, where tickets cost $397 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are February and November,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is $752 and $513 respectively.

FAQs for booking flights from Managua to Washington, D.C.

  • What is the cheapest flight from Managua to Washington, D.C.?

    In the last 3 days, the lowest price for a flight from Managua to Washington, D.C. was $159 for a one-way ticket and $302 for a round-trip.

  • Do I need a passport to fly between Managua and Washington, D.C.?

    A passport is required to fly from Managua to Washington, D.C..

  • Which airports will I be using when flying from Managua to Washington, D.C.?

    When flying out of Managua you will be using Managua Augusto C Sandino. You will be landing at one of these airports: Washington, D.C. Reagan-National or Washington, D.C. Dulles Intl.

  • Which aircraft models fly most regularly from Managua to Washington, D.C.?

    We unfortunately don’t have that data for this specific route.

  • Which airline alliances offer flights from Managua to Washington, D.C.?

    oneworld, and Star Alliance are the airline alliances operating flights between Managua and Washington, D.C., with oneworld being the most commonly used for this route.

  • Which is the best airline for flights from Managua to Washington, D.C., United Airlines or American Airlines?

    The two airlines most popular with KAYAK users for flights from Managua to Washington, D.C. are United Airlines and American Airlines. With an average price for the route of $360 and an overall rating of 7.4, United Airlines is the most popular choice. American Airlines is also a great choice for the route, with an average price of $521 and an overall rating of 7.2.
